What you’ll need:

  • 1 cup cooked and crumbled ground beef
  • 1 packet taco seasoning
  • 1 cup cream cheese, softened
  • 1/2 cup ranch dressing
  • 1 cup shredded cheese (cheddar or Mexican blend)
  • 1/2 cup chopped green onions
  • Tortilla chips or mini tortilla cups

For the best results, opt for high-quality cream cheese for a smoother texture, and feel free to adjust the cheese type based on your preference—Pepper Jack could add an exciting kick!

Now that you have your ingredients at the ready, let’s dive into the preparation process:

  1. In a large bowl, combine the cooked ground beef with the taco seasoning. Mix well to ensure that every piece is coated in flavor.
  2. In another mixing bowl, blend the softened cream cheese and ranch dressing until you achieve a smooth, uniform texture.
  3. Fold the seasoned beef mixture into the cream cheese mixture gently, making sure everything is well combined.
  4. Stir in the shredded cheese and chopped green onions, adding a burst of flavor and color.
  5. Serve the hearty mixture in tortilla chips or mini tortilla cups for a fun, bite-sized treat!
  6. Dig in and enjoy as either an appetizer or a delightful snack!

Keeping leftovers fresh is straightforward. Store any remaining bites in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days—just be aware that the tortilla chips might lose some of their crunch. For optimal texture, you can also freeze them for up to a month. If reheating, do so in the oven at 350°F for about 10-15 minutes to warm through while preserving that crispy bite.

For perfect taco ranch bites, consider these expert tips:

  • Allow the cream cheese to soften completely before mixing to ensure a smoother blend.
  • Taste your mixture before serving—this is your moment to add more seasoning or spice if desired.
  • Keep extra toppings on the side, such as diced tomatoes or sliced olives, for guests to personalize their bites.

Get creative with your taco ranch bites! Consider swapping the ground beef for shredded chicken or plant-based alternatives for a lighter dish. You can also add in diced peppers or corn for extra texture or switch up the cheese with something like crumbled feta for a unique twist.

FAQ

Can I make these taco ranch bites ahead of time?
Absolutely! You can prepare the mixture a day in advance and store it in the refrigerator. Just assemble them in tortilla chips or cups right before serving.

What can I use instead of ground beef?
Shredded chicken, turkey, or even a plant-based protein can work wonderfully in this recipe. The taco seasoning will still bring that classic flavor!

Can I freeze the mixture?
Yes! You can freeze the unbaked mixture in an airtight container. Just make sure to let it thaw in the refrigerator overnight before using, and then bake as directed.
